System.Actions.TContainedAction.ImageIndex
Delphi
property ImageIndex: System.UITypes.TImageIndex read FImageIndex write SetImageIndex default -1;
C++
__property System::Uitypes::TImageIndex ImageIndex = {read=FImageIndex, write=SetImageIndex, default=-1};
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
property | public | System.Actions.pas System.Actions.hpp |
System.Actions | TContainedAction |
Beschreibung
Speichert einen Index in einer Bilderliste.
ImageIndex ist ein Index in einer Bilderliste, die in der Eigenschaft Vcl.ActnList.TCustomActionList.Images der Aktionsliste – die die Aktion enthält – gespeichert ist. Der Index beginnt bei Null.
Hinweis: Wenn ImageIndex
-1
ist, enthält die Liste kein Bild. In typischen Implementierungen von Steuerelementen wird ein Bild im Steuerelement an der äußerst linken Position und der Text des Steuerelements rechts neben dem Bild gezeichnet. Wenn ImageIndex-1
ist, wird der Text nicht rechts angezeigt, um einen Platzhalter für das Bild zu reservieren. Ansonsten, wenn ImageIndex nicht-1
ist, wird der Text des Steuerlements immer mit dem Offset an der rechten Seite gezeichnet, um Platz zum Zeichnen eines Bildes zu reservieren.
Die Implementierung dieser Bilderliste ist Framework-spezifisch (FMX oder VCL). Im Allgemeinen enthält diese Liste Bilder, die den Steuerelementen und Menüeinträgen – die diese Aktion verwenden – zugeordnet sind.